SOFA WEEKLY | 每周精选,筛选每周精华问答
同步开源进展,欢迎留言互动
SOFAStack(Scalable Open Financial Architecture Stack)是蚂蚁集团自主研发的金融级云原生架构,包含了构建金融级云原生架构所需的各个组件,包括微服务研发框架,RPC 框架,服务注册中心,分布式定时任务,限流/熔断框架,动态配置推送,分布式链路追踪,Metrics 监控度量,分布式高可用消息队列,分布式事务框架,分布式数据库代理层等组件,也是在金融场景里锤炼出来的最佳实践。
SOFAStack 官网: https://www.sofastack.tech
SOFAStack: https://github.com/sofastack
1、@叶翔宇 提问:
想请教一个问题,使用 MOSN 的过程中,我们想通过 request 的 header 中带的 version 信息来实现灰度的机制。比如:目标 service 有 3 个 host,其中一台版本1.0,其他两个版本2.0。
A:你这个加一个 route 的判断就可以路由到不同的 cluster 了。
我们的是同一个 cluster 里面的不同 hosts...
A:你就把不同版本的 hosts 归为不同的 cluster 就可以啦。
2、@李样兵 提问:
我们现在生产环境中没有使用 K8s, 只使用 MOSN+自定义配置和注册中心,可行吗?
A:你们是 Dubbo 么?
对,Dubbo+http, 生产环境是 docker 还没有 K8s。
A:你可以用这个方案,MOSN 直接连接注册中心。
https://github.com/mosn/mosn/issues/1087
MOSN:https://github.com/mosn/mosn
线上直播 SOFAChannel 合集

本文分享自微信公众号 - 金融级分布式架构(Antfin_SOFA)。
如有侵权,请联系 support@oschina.cn 删除。
本文参与“OSC源创计划”,欢迎正在阅读的你也加入,一起分享。